Dreamlike City Villa with Waterfront Access

Elegant, ultra-modern, and exquisitely renovated

Starting Point

The house, with a total area of approximately 620 m², was originally divided into three residential units and included a fully developed basement.
The property also featured a garden with direct and private access to the water. Thanks to its ideal orientation, the afternoon sun floods the garden, and on clear days, you can enjoy breathtaking sunsets every evening.
A truly dreamlike and beautiful place.

That holiday feeling was to be brought into the home – creating a place designed for a large family.
This meant: plenty of children’s rooms, bedrooms, quiet retreats, home offices, privacy for the adults, as well as spaces for fitness, sauna, cinema, and dressing rooms.


Everything was conceived in a bohemian style – cool, relaxed, and effortlessly chic.
The renovation combined a wide variety of materials such as concrete, steel, wicker, stone, wood, glass, bamboo, as well as antique and modern furniture and international accessories.


The kitchen serves as the central hub of family life and was opened up to connect seamlessly with the living area.
At the same time, it was designed to be flexible – open and flowing, yet able to be divided into private spaces when desired.
The second living room, or library, is the conservatory. Inspired by the neighbor’s bamboo garden, it was transformed into a bamboo room – a lush, green oasis of calm and relaxation.


The garden was created as both a playground and adventure space for the children and a peaceful retreat with a chilled atmosphere for the adults. With direct access to the water, every generation can enjoy this unique outdoor experience to the fullest.
The former garage was converted into a home cinema, offering entertainment for everyone, while a compact fitness room – fitted with mirrors to visually expand the space – ensures that wellness and movement are part of everyday life.
